Skinner's theory of language development, known as the "behaviorist approach," suggests that language acquisition is a result of operant conditioning. Operant conditioning is a type of learning in which an individual's behavior is modified by its consequences.

WebbAccording to Behavioral Psychologist B. F. Skinner's theory, a learned response and its outcomes motivate human behavior. This means that over time, people learn to behave in particular ways. For Skinner, the development of these behavioral tendencies occurs through gradual exposure to contingencies within an individual's environment.

Radical behaviorism is rooted in the theory that behavior can be understood by looking at one's past and present environment and the reinforcements within it, thereby influencing behavior either positively or negatively.
